Democratic Rep. Jesús ‘Chuy’ García won’t seek reelection
Garcia’s chief of staff Patty Garcia is the sole Democrat filing for the seat in Illinois’ 4th District, creating an open race amid five Illinois congressional retirements.
- On Monday, U.S. Rep. Jesus "Chuy" Garcia announced he will not seek reelection, and Patty Garcia, chief of staff, filed petitions at 5 p.m. on the filing deadline for Illinois' 4th Congressional District.
 - Garcia filed petitions on Oct. 27 but is expected to pull them, reflecting a planned handoff after a four-decade Chicago political career, two sources confirmed.
 - On the last day to file, filings included Lupe Castillo, Republican candidate , and Ed Hershey, Working Class Party candidate , while the last-minute change prompted criticism from Raymond Lopez, Chicago alderman , and The Urban Center.
 - The move increases open seats in Illinois to five for 2026, following retirements by longtime Democrats U.S. Sen. Dick Durbin, Rep. Danny Davis, and Rep. Jan Schakowsky earlier this year.
 - Critics described the succession as a machine-style handoff, saying Lopez told Fox 32, `The machine's gonna do what the machine's gonna do` and called it a bad look denying an open primary.
